Fix false-positive in `expr_or_init` and in the `invalid_from_utf8` lint This PR fixes the logic for finding initializer in the `expr_or_init` and `expr_or_init_with_outside_body` functions. If the binding were to be mutable (`let mut`), the logic wouldn't consider that the initializer expression could have been modified and would return the init expression even-trough multiple subsequent assignments could have been done. Example: ```rust let mut a = [99, 108, 130, 105, 112, 112]; // invalid, not UTF-8 loop { a = *b"clippy"; // valid break; } std::str::from_utf8_mut(&mut a); // currently warns, with this PR it doesn't ``` This PR modifies the logic to excludes mutable let bindings.
